Soil treatment used for subterranean termite prevention inside the foundation perimeter shall be done after all excavation, backfilling and compaction is complete. If soil area is disturbed after initial chemical soil treatment area shall be re -treated with a chemical soil treatment including spaces boxed or framed. Treatment must be in accordance with the rules and laws established by the Florida Department of Agriculture and consumer services.
